
I've never been one to do much dry training but this year i have set myself to do dry training one week out of ever four. My dry static times are never great and i strongly
believe that dry holds are harder than in the pool as there is no dive reflex when you train dry.
Anyway, i tried something a bit different this week as Co2 / O2 tables have never been my thing either! (god it sounds like i don't like many
freediving training techniques at all) well...i don't!
Dry training on Monday went something like this...
2
mins normal
tidal breathing (no purges / no packing)
Hold 1 : 1.53sec (no contractions)
2
mins normal
tidal breathing (no purges / no packing)
Hold 2 : 2.07sec (no contractions)
5
mins 2sec inhale 4sec hold 2sec exhale
I'll refer to as (2/4/2) (5 purges / 5 packs)
Hold 3 : 2.58sec (no contractions)
10
mins (2/4/2) (5 purges / 5 packs)
Hold 4 : 3.40sec (no contractions)
10
mins (2/4/2) (5 purges / 5 packs)
Hold 5 : 5.05sec (20 contractions)
Confused, yer me too! I found this technique on
http://uk.youtube.com/ which a guy uses to great effect (His P.B 7
mins 18sec) with little or no contractions, he also
believes that you should not take any contractions whilst warming up as these would fatigue you. (can't say i would argue against that!!)
I must admit i felt very close to blackout a few times but did put myself through it without any real dramas so i tried it again tonight and the results are as follows.
2
mins normal tidal breathing (no purges / no packing)
Hold 1 : 1.59sec (no contractions)
2
mins normal tidal breathing (no purges / no packing
Hold 2 : 2.13sec (no contractions)
5
mins 2/4/2 (5 purges / 5 packs)
Hold 3 : 3.36sec (no contractions)
5
mins 2/4/2 (5 purges / 5 packs)
Hold 4 : 4.28sec (no contractions)
5
mins 2/4/2 (5 purges / 8 packs)
Hold 5 : 5.15 (10 contractions)
As you can see tonight i brought the 10
mins 2/4/2 breath up down to 5
mins which helped me from feeling hypercapnic before the hold. Still some
tingling but better.
I'm in the pool tomorrow so hopefully with the dive reflex on my side i should be getting back somewhere close to the 6min mark again.
